summ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orPeter Volkov <pva@gentoo.org>2008-10-14 16:55:49 +0000
committerPeter Volkov <pva@gentoo.org>2008-10-14 16:55:49 +0000
commitecc66da7ba868aebd83f62021fac9cf388d61fa9 (patch)
treefb687439820f30fa523f1363bc6ad11e50acc1fc /app-misc/detox
parentAdjust dependency on ffmpeg to be only _p20080326 (diff)
downloadhistorical-ecc66da7ba868aebd83f62021fac9cf388d61fa9.tar.gz
historical-ecc66da7ba868aebd83f62021fac9cf388d61fa9.tar.bz2
historical-ecc66da7ba868aebd83f62021fac9cf388d61fa9.zip
Version bump, bug #241328, thank pavel sanda for report.
Package-Manager: portage-2.2_rc11/cvs/Linux 2.6.26-openvz.git-777e816 i686
Diffstat (limited to 'app-misc/detox')
-rw-r--r--app-misc/detox/ChangeLog11
-rw-r--r--app-misc/detox/Manifest6
-rw-r--r--app-misc/detox/detox-1.2.0.ebuild43
-rw-r--r--app-misc/detox/files/detox-1.2.0-LDFLAGS.patch18
-rw-r--r--app-misc/detox/files/detox-1.2.0-parallel.patch29
5 files changed, 104 insertions, 3 deletions
diff --git a/app-misc/detox/ChangeLog b/app-misc/detox/ChangeLog
index 66c4785d44b4..127b096e336b 100644
--- a/app-misc/detox/ChangeLog
+++ b/app-misc/detox/ChangeLog
@@ -1,6 +1,13 @@
# ChangeLog for app-misc/detox
-# Copyright 1999-2007 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/app-misc/detox/ChangeLog,v 1.18 2007/12/21 17:25:45 drac Exp $
+# Copyright 1999-2008 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/app-misc/detox/ChangeLog,v 1.19 2008/10/14 16:55:49 pva Exp $
+
+*detox-1.2.0 (14 Oct 2008)
+
+ 14 Oct 2008; Peter Volkov <pva@gentoo.org>
+ +files/detox-1.2.0-LDFLAGS.patch, +files/detox-1.2.0-parallel.patch,
+ +detox-1.2.0.ebuild:
+ Version bump, bug #241328, thank pavel sanda for report.
21 Dec 2007; Samuli Suominen <drac@gentoo.org>
files/1.1.1-install-permissions-fix.patch, detox-1.1.1-r2.ebuild:
diff --git a/app-misc/detox/Manifest b/app-misc/detox/Manifest
index 1feb00f5edde..55a5ad78df37 100644
--- a/app-misc/detox/Manifest
+++ b/app-misc/detox/Manifest
@@ -1,8 +1,12 @@
AUX 1.1.1-install-permissions-fix.patch 2213 RMD160 4c7984c503eae6af4f5b48c8d257518abe0247e7 SHA1 899d4bdc813a42ebd2f59956c685ac8a50063362 SHA256 7ca09de9c483a231aebc2750349a653c8e29eae3654368b3f7883b9cb381ea5c
AUX detox-1.1.1-use-correct-type.diff 475 RMD160 916b05273b024673ecbe59a48c36e3954d87583b SHA1 bf7054e78ef5e058f73e6e47f7a4277c7a618b2c SHA256 b0201a70d78de61c05d3ebf632e3053ee00289800aa264e195211fef3a7f41cf
+AUX detox-1.2.0-LDFLAGS.patch 501 RMD160 37964fa86b90b28536366d3d470bd4a079b0f56b SHA1 cc259b72899b129752b0a8f2e9ed77b70f6b6f0b SHA256 81302dfb3e792686cb467d7e5889e7c871df927f12770beb4703b713263a1bdc
+AUX detox-1.2.0-parallel.patch 1120 RMD160 fb5461ed985a8018347598cd04841cb8fbf52b99 SHA1 bfc081ae0f73ff0fb14646a428995c1cec281b76 SHA256 a5e06bf299e127e172f4cd58937b9e20f746313e15d4b0ff5e1d03cce3f509c4
DIST detox-1.1.1.tar.bz2 53871 RMD160 030bf0795fbfe3050a72cbfb3c90cc083f637daf SHA1 6ae16eaf855a13f9aa8d57862b140519d2918b61 SHA256 2d89b73e6b745b3f09cb1ab8b0ff788c7f458905ae47b8c6fa59ee833b3da9ac
DIST detox-1.2.0-rc3.tar.bz2 80989 RMD160 43bc9be23e05241dcf12d210b2f62814f72604ac SHA1 557c9d991370317d34a789d6172fa2a5570f0cfc SHA256 4e22c2ad0c0ccfbaa64ffb7b87d9c433a1717b5de9f830a7583583ae03a04ea6
+DIST detox-1.2.0.tar.bz2 86118 RMD160 02eb1a5ebc28f6f6e024d58b998758d156002a70 SHA1 cfb88a1adefaf4ee3933baf9a6530c102baa47ce SHA256 abfad90ee7d3e0fc53ce3b9da3253f9a800cdd92e3f8cc12a19394a7b1dcdbf8
EBUILD detox-1.1.1-r2.ebuild 940 RMD160 afd7c838a794e145ed993d9175bb84de48b23d15 SHA1 a2d6cd7c2849ecb6e5d2982bd827d803cde642db SHA256 7f7df588ecda2ac0ad0311385b9395484ce0b22c65b97b233bc52b5d61457d67
+EBUILD detox-1.2.0.ebuild 934 RMD160 248a38edcecc7bc4aa90bcad3acaafeb1691517f SHA1 6d76260f25dd225bb206672c424942bf63e27d10 SHA256 626692d4b00b440d60b5acd57053a4e2357e36c0f159b12294234a5a4db35edd
EBUILD detox-1.2.0_rc3.ebuild 844 RMD160 7df8a072a969e8db8f97182e9337fb2501f41030 SHA1 76ab4192aa08cccca2252b0a1a7c2c60b9939085 SHA256 4e8e6310fb620b193348e1e0f900888b202e4bcae7d088a0fbd5043d04db0658
-MISC ChangeLog 2706 RMD160 c45081ebb128c11eb37cea9e8dde21431dbf2bd0 SHA1 04c6de590493f42d65eb2f03e46d41e04087ceed SHA256 f573cc3cb965e9863600d0565b3d541779db51c42de7c9bbf91a8a9bea3cf525
+MISC ChangeLog 2932 RMD160 9a35ae51f28b21e5371bcca1c82e20746b498249 SHA1 a512c904538102fa847f95cbfff9a17945545dca SHA256 9eae89f80ddd01c1c99d1e75f691b71aeb9cefc517e39ed8f55b953376d6c6e3
MISC metadata.xml 166 RMD160 3d2a9b18c5772704bb75deb980cf596b554e2ea1 SHA1 ffcf5509c8606c35fc7582d0c87173c269f06910 SHA256 2d4d52cfc74cd977128bc4431b833f3c3038e042fa56c00857685a40b6b6713f
diff --git a/app-misc/detox/detox-1.2.0.ebuild b/app-misc/detox/detox-1.2.0.ebuild
new file mode 100644
index 000000000000..369ab0a3daed
--- /dev/null
+++ b/app-misc/detox/detox-1.2.0.ebuild
@@ -0,0 +1,43 @@
+# Copyright 1999-2008 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/app-misc/detox/detox-1.2.0.ebuild,v 1.1 2008/10/14 16:55:49 pva Exp $
+
+inherit eutils
+
+MY_P="${PN}-${PV/_/-}"
+
+DESCRIPTION="detox safely removes spaces and strange characters from filenames"
+HOMEPAGE="http://detox.sourceforge.net/"
+SRC_URI="mirror://sourceforge/${PN}/${MY_P}.tar.bz2"
+
+LICENSE="BSD"
+SLOT="0"
+KEYWORDS="~amd64 ~hppa ~mips ~ppc ~sparc ~x86"
+IUSE=""
+
+S=${WORKDIR}/${MY_P}
+
+RDEPEND="dev-libs/popt"
+DEPEND="${RDEPEND}
+ sys-devel/flex
+ sys-devel/bison"
+
+src_unpack() {
+ unpack ${A}
+ cd "${S}"
+
+ epatch "${FILESDIR}"/${P}-parallel.patch
+ epatch "${FILESDIR}"/${P}-LDFLAGS.patch
+}
+
+src_compile() {
+ econf --with-popt
+ emake || die "emake failed"
+}
+
+src_install() {
+ emake DESTDIR="${D}" install || die "emake install failed"
+
+ rm -f "${D}/etc/detoxrc.sample"
+ dodoc README CHANGES
+}
diff --git a/app-misc/detox/files/detox-1.2.0-LDFLAGS.patch b/app-misc/detox/files/detox-1.2.0-LDFLAGS.patch
new file mode 100644
index 000000000000..3f0daa088010
--- /dev/null
+++ b/app-misc/detox/files/detox-1.2.0-LDFLAGS.patch
@@ -0,0 +1,18 @@
+https://sourceforge.net/tracker/index.php?func=detail&aid=2166388&group_id=101612&atid=630105
+
+--- Makefile.in 2008-10-14 16:37:22 +0000
++++ Makefile.in 2008-10-14 16:38:17 +0000
+@@ -70,10 +70,10 @@
+ #
+
+ detox: ${detoxOBJS}
+- ${CC} -o detox ${detoxOBJS} ${L_OPT}
++ ${CC} ${LDFLAGS} -o detox ${detoxOBJS} ${L_OPT}
+
+ inline-detox: ${inline-detoxOBJS}
+- ${CC} -o inline-detox ${inline-detoxOBJS} ${L_OPT}
++ ${CC} ${LDFLAGS} -o inline-detox ${inline-detoxOBJS} ${L_OPT}
+
+ #
+ # Special Source Compiles
+
diff --git a/app-misc/detox/files/detox-1.2.0-parallel.patch b/app-misc/detox/files/detox-1.2.0-parallel.patch
new file mode 100644
index 000000000000..73abd73d61b3
--- /dev/null
+++ b/app-misc/detox/files/detox-1.2.0-parallel.patch
@@ -0,0 +1,29 @@
+https://sourceforge.net/tracker/index.php?func=detail&aid=2166387&group_id=101612&atid=630105
+
+--- Makefile.in 2008-10-14 16:39:34 +0000
++++ Makefile.in 2008-10-14 16:38:51 +0000
+@@ -131,7 +131,7 @@
+ ${INSTALL} -m 644 detox.1 ${DESTDIR}${mandir}/man1
+ ${INSTALL} -m 644 detoxrc.5 detox.tbl.5 ${DESTDIR}${mandir}/man5
+
+-install-safe-config:
++install-safe-config: install-base
+ @if [ ! -f ${DESTDIR}${sysconfdir}/detoxrc ]; then \
+ ${INSTALL} -m 644 detoxrc ${DESTDIR}${sysconfdir}; \
+ else \
+@@ -148,12 +148,12 @@
+ echo "${DESTDIR}${datadir}/detox/unicode.tbl exists, skipping"; \
+ fi
+
+-install-unsafe-config:
++install-unsafe-config: install-base
+ ${INSTALL} -m 644 detoxrc ${DESTDIR}${sysconfdir}
+ ${INSTALL} -m 644 iso8859_1.tbl ${DESTDIR}${datadir}/detox
+ ${INSTALL} -m 644 unicode.tbl ${DESTDIR}${datadir}/detox
+
+-install-sample-config:
++install-sample-config: install-base
+ ${INSTALL} -m 644 detoxrc ${DESTDIR}${sysconfdir}/detoxrc.sample
+ ${INSTALL} -m 644 iso8859_1.tbl ${DESTDIR}${datadir}/detox/iso8859_1.tbl.sample
+ ${INSTALL} -m 644 unicode.tbl ${DESTDIR}${datadir}/detox/unicode.tbl.sample
+